Hi guys ,
I am intersted in scouting for either the A-32 either sex hunt in Ventura County or the A-31 either sex hunt in LA county. Both hunts do not have a huge success rate, last year A31 was 8% but the tags are easy to draw plus there are bear in the ANF if the seasons overlap. Bear tags are OTC and with a bow you can hunt close to the residential areas where they like to go. There are deer in the LPNF but its a tough hunt and a lot of competition. There are some pigs in the Ventenea Wilderness but I am not in shape for that hunt which is tough but one can score with a little luck or so I have been told. Sean English is always looking for a partner for Chuckar season. If interested PM me.
